Transaction 2d868fcf596cf9ecf489cc3b2bff7d735a2df1e9f4768526d2f4b13814f75d99

2 Input
1 Outputs
  • 2d868fcf596cf9ecf489cc3b2bff7d735a2df1e9f4768526d2f4b13814f75d99:0
  • value  14367559
    address  145fgK8r1e5pAQcCM9ds7xtD4bDNuXFRZA